Internal problems like burst pipelines as well as overflows can result in emergency flooding. Keep on reviewing to locate out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.

1. Switch Off Key Water Shutoff

Pipelines can break because of cold temperatures, high pressure, clog, hot water heater issues, and also other factors. No matter the reason, you have to act promptly to make sure porous home products, home appliances, and also home furnishings do not take in the water, leading to damages. Turn off the primary shutoff before you do any kind of cleaning to make sure water quits pouring in. Killing the water resource is straightforward, and it is something you can do yourself. As for the burst pipe, require emergency situation pipes solutions to repair it as soon as possible.

2. Turn off the Circuit Breaker

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can cause inj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Move Vital Wet Times

When it pertains to conserving your home furnishings and devices, time is essential. You must move whatever whet items you can from the damaged area to a completely dry area. This prevents further damages since the longer they take in water, the a lot more extensive the issue.

4. Document the Degree of Damages

Take note of all the damages caused by the burst pipe. With documentation, you can additionally obtain a clear photo of the extent of the damages.

5. Eliminate Water ASAP

You have to obtain rid of excess water as soon as feasible. Must there be a large amount of standing water, you might require a water pump for removal. When marginal water is left, you can saturate up the remainder with old t shirts or towels.

6. Dry the Location

Concentrate on drying out the impacted areas. If the weather is pleasurable, open windows and doors to enhance airflow. You can additionally set up electric followers and placed them in the greatest setup. A dehumidifier likewise works in obtaining moisture to stop mildew and also molds.

7. Deal with Professionals

When you experience considerable water damages due to emergency flooding from a burst pipe, you can deal with a remediation specialist to rebuild and refurbish your residence. Above all, do not neglect to call a respectable plumber to repair the burst pipeline as well as examine the remainder of your piping system.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one location, you must be utilized by now on what to do, where to go and what to have to be planned for negative weather condition. Nevertheless, if you're not used to obtaining pounded by high winds as well as hard rainfall, you probably do not have an concept how ideal to deal with a tornado circumstance.

For beginners, storms do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ations keep track of the atmosphere all the time. If a storm is feasible, they will provide two kinds of warnings: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a possible storm in your location. You probably will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an unusually windy day and some rain. The tornado might or might not come, yet this is the moment to keep tuned to your regional radio for information and upd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a storm is headed toward your area. Attempt to remain inside your home as much as feasible. Or if homeowners are encouraged to evacuate to a more secure location, go as early as you can. Don't wait up until the last minute to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be swamped and website traffic is bad. You do not intend to be caught in your car in bad weather condition.

Snowstorm-- usually occurs in winter season as well as implies heavy snow, strong winds and wind chill. When a caution is released, stay clear of traveling as much as possible and also remain inside your home. There is no use exposing on your own outdoors where you can get trapped in website traffic or in places where you will be hard to get to or worse, locate.

Points don't always go poor throughout storms, however climate is unforeseeable and anything can take place. To assist you prepare for a storm emergency situation, here are a couple of tips:

Spruce up.
Wear enough clothing to maintain on your own warm. Warm might not be offered in your residence so get added layers as well as blankets to preserve your body temperature level completely.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and boots ready as well.

Have food prepared.
Emergency provisions are a must during storm emergency situations. If the storm gets too poor as well as the roads are swamped, you will have a problem going out to the grocery store shops.

Keep bottles of water convenient. Tidy water might be tough to find by throughout actually bad problems and the most awful thing you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Keep a supply of a minimum of one gallon for each person each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ill up the tub.
You'll require more water for cleaning and purging the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your bath tub, water containers and also containers with water. If you have kids in the house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ers as well as maintaining children far from the bathroom unless needed.

Emergency situation package
Have a clinical or initial package all set as well as make certain it's freshly-stocked. It must consist of an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ton spheres,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as required medicines. It's additionally a excellent suggestion to have one more kit in your vehicle.

If anyone in your family members is under unique medication, see to it you have adequate materials to last until after the tornado is over and also drug shops are open.

Lights off
Expect power outages during tornado emergencies. You will not have any electrical energy, so supply on candles,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have additional fresh batteries and also suits in case you run out.

If you can't switch on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a terminal that covers your location. Media will certainly check the tornado and will certainly keep you updated.

You might need hot water during the period when power is not yet offered, so keep a small storage tank of gas around simply in case. Your exterior barbecue grill will do nicely.

Get an alternating shelter.
If you think your residence will suffer substantially, it's a great idea to consider an alternative shelter. Maybe an discharge center or an additional house or structure that is safer. See to it you have enough gas in your tank in case you need to get out of the house as well as move some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have much better chances of being safe and dry.
